In the heart of Washington, the White House press briefing room is a place where seating isn't just about comfort, it's about clout. The front row is for the big shots from major networks, while the back is where smaller outlets sit. Recently, the Trump administration decided to mix things up.
One special seat, usually taken by a White House official, will now be for someone from "new media. " This includes podcasters, social media stars, and other content creators. The idea is to spread President Trump's message far and wide, and adapt to how people are getting their news in 2025.
Karoline Leavitt, the press secretary, shared this news during her first briefing. She showed a chart that showed people are trusting traditional media less and less. This move is about embracing the changing landscape of news.
Some might see this as a way to bypass traditional media and reach a younger audience. Others might question if these "new media" personalities are qualified to be in the press room. It's a shift that's sure to spark interesting conversations.
